## Break-Glass: Addrly Autocomplete Widget

If the Addrly suggestion service is down and the widget blocks checkout at Verrow Commerce, flip `addrly.bypass=true` in the Pellton config store. This disables validation; manual entry passes through unreviewed. Revert within 4 hours and file an incident note. Reviewers: reject any PR that hardcodes the bypass. Unlocking the Pellton config store requires the recovery passphrase below.

strongbox words: holwyn-gileth-briath-juleth-casox-istox-ralvan-lamix-pelael-ralix

Handover Note — Director transition, Velmora Systems

To the board: I'm passing the Crestline tier launch to Darya effective Monday. Pricing approved, billing integration complete, support staffing at 80%. Open items: annual-plan discounting, churn safeguards, and the Halverton pilot accounts. Darya has full context; no ramp time needed. Marketing holds until Q3 sign-off. Risks are manageable but the margin assumptions deserve scrutiny. The confidential plan summary follows below for board reference.

management briefing: Silmirek Group is in early talks to buy Oliysix Group for about $124.4 million. The Briath launch date is December 14, and nothing goes to the press before then. Legal wants the Sildorax Logistics term sheet withdrawn before May 4.

**Runbook: nightly search reindex (Quillstone platform)**

Plugin authors: the reindex kicks off at 02:00 platform time and rebuilds all registered document sources, including yours. Ensure your source adapter returns a stable cursor; unstable cursors cause duplicate entries that won't surface until morning. If your documents are missing after a run, check the adapter log for rejected batches before filing anything. The run that validated this procedure emitted the token recorded directly below.

build token for tawif-bahip: htk31_68bba16e1afabfef4ecc69408c06f16

The Gatewick turnstile counter at Ferrow Stadium aggregates entry ticks per gate and signs hourly totals. Counts are append-only; tampering attempts trip a lockout on the signing module. Review scope: verify the lockout threshold and audit log retention. To unseal a locked signing module during review, the recovery passphrase follows.

unlock words, tawef-hahag: frawyn-fraax-drudor